The Ammo Boost 10rd Detachable Magazine Conversion Kit transforms your Howa 1500 rifle into a faster, more versatile shooter by swapping out the factory floorplate for a modern detachable magazine system. If you own a Howa 1500 (or one of its clones—Interarms, Mossberg, Smith & Wesson, or Weatherby Vanguard actions)—and you're tired of reloading through the action or managing a hinged floorplate, this drop-in kit gives you genuine magazine-fed convenience without buying a new rifle. The 10-round capacity option maximizes your magazine versatility, whether you're at the range, in the field, or training.
Installation is straightforward: remove your factory triggerguard and floorplate assembly, drop in the new polymer bottom metal, and secure it with the included hardware. The entire kit is built from durable, injection-molded polymer that keeps weight low and cost reasonable while standing up to hard use. Because it's truly a drop-in design, you can save your factory parts and return the rifle to its original configuration anytime—no permanent modifications. Just apply the specified torque (30–35 inch-lbs on screws) and you're ready to go.
The Ammo Boost system is available in both 5-round and 10-round capacities to suit different use cases and local regulations. The 10-round kit works with both long-action and short-action Howa 1500 platforms. Note: this conversion kit is not compatible with the Howa 1500 Superlite variant. Additional magazines are sold separately, so once you've committed to the system, building a rotation of spares is simple.
